Unix Admin (contractor) Resume
SUMMARY:
- Senior Systems Engineer with 20 years of experience in creating and maintaining high performance UNIX and Linux computing environments for both private and public sectors. I bring strong focus and hands - on style and experience in large to small server deployments and ancillary subsystems - networking, storage, software and logistics supporting Infrastructure and Platform environments in dynamic software development environments. This includes full life-cycle experience: working with data-center personnel to secure power-space-cooling, rack-and-stack, provisioning of server resources and daily administration and sustainment. I specialize in high-speed networking and storage systems. I have maintained and completely redesigned niche systems from large multi-rack rack and blade server platforms to shrinking that into tactically custom designed systems. I work daily with developers to get them the resources they need physical, virtual and cloud-based.
- Best-practices: fundamental security (target-hardening and data/system-integrity assurance) utilizing practical privacy, security, and basic not-used-not-enabled policies; Survey CERT and vendor security/technology advisories to maintain core system security; actively examine systems with rootkit-detection, network sniffing and system scanning technologies; system scanning/snooping tools, digital ID data/file verification. Maintaining separate centralized logging system and event-correlation and monitoring tools.
- Secure communication and integrity practices utilizing Public Key Infrastructure (PKI), Virtual Private Networking, OpenSSH, OpenSSL, PGP/GPG, and basic MD5 hash application. Use various tools to prevent eavesdropping and secure system access with RSA and Diffie-Hellman public/private keys types. Use PGP/GPG for signing and encrypting data and verifying their integrity.
- Firewall implementation and rules. Experience includes Cisco ASA/ACL and IPTables/Netfilter. Solaris and Linux TCP/IP kernel/network stack tuning for security purposes.
TECHNICAL SKILLS:
Operating Systems: Extensive UNIX/Linux OS engineering and administration experience on both physical and virtualized systems. Primarily Red Hat and variant Linux (Red Hat, CentOS, Oracle Enterprise Linux, Fedora, Korora) and Sun Solaris UNIX.
Hardware: Extensive experience with HP BladeSystems technologies, Extensive experience with HP and Dell rack server technologies. Supermicro rack and blade technologies. Consolidation focus (more with cores/RAM/high-speed networking)
Virtualization: Red Hat Virtualization 4, VMware ESXi/vCenter Server and Appliance (6.x/5.x/4.x/3.x), oVirt
Cloud/DevOps: Red Hat CloudForms, Apache and Cloudera Hadoop with Accumulo and Zookeeper key-store and control subsystems, Docker and Dock-Machine, large Pacemaker (Red Hat) Clusters, supported large software and analytic teams, familiar with software version control such as Git/SVN/CVS. Experienced with creating and managing AWS/EC2 instances.
Configuration Management: Ansible, SaltStack, Puppet and Cfengine, Red Hat Network Satellite (also CentOS Spacewalk) server and Yum repositories to provision and maintain systems. Live Kernel patching with KSplice and Kpatch for rebootless kernel patches and security updates.
Naming and Identity Management Services: DNS, Red Hat IDM/FreeIPA and OpenLDAP, NIS+, NIS, files.
Security: PKI, SSH, TLS/SSLv3, Target-hardening (reduced profile paired with sensible user and system exposure)
Scripting/Programming/Development: Experienced in a wide range of interpreted and compiled languages UNIX shells, JavaScript, C, Perl, Ruby, Awk and Sed in a Systems Engineering and Administration capacity. Develop scripts, packages, drivers/modules and systems Kernels as-needed.
Storage and File Systems: NFSv3/4, Spinning disk and flash-based networked and direct-attached storage systems Fiber Channel and Infiniband connected storage (direct- and SAN-attached), SATA and SAS connected disks. Clustered and stand-alone configurations. Flash/SSD and spinning disk product applications from Texas Memory (now IBM), HP, FusionIO, and DDN. Linux file system management and performance tuning for high-speed storage environments (XFS, Ext4/3/2, etc.).
Database/Application Support: Supported test, development, pre-production and production environments including front-end user applications, data-flow, and processing and database systems. Includes extensive support of Oracle (RAC and standalone in both Solaris and Linux environments), Java/JDBC, Elasticsearch (1.x and 2.x), Solr, and other similar NoSQL environments.
PROFESSIONAL EXPERIENCE:
Confidential
UNIX Admin (Contractor)
Responsibilities:
- Provide senior Linux and UNIX administration in a fully Amazon Web Services contained environment.
- Manage and develop a third-party monitoring tool known as Extrahop to provide another level of monitoring and metrics for the cms.gov portal.
Confidential
UNIX Engineer
Responsibilities:
- Tier 3 UNIX Engineer providing high level design, fabrication and support for Exelon’s Linux systems and Cloud initiative.
- This includes design and deployment to country-wide datacenters and Cloud-provider sites; turn-over, documentation and support of the tier-2 UNIX team providing operations support.
- Engage with internal Exelon customers and Architecture to provide practical advice on the evolution of current and future Linux and Cloud solutions.
Confidential
Senior Systems Engineer
Responsibilities:
- Senior Platform Engineering team member working Tier-3 Support and Research & Development team assignments; provide life-cycle systems development, engineering and hands-on sustainment for core program systems.
Confidential
Senior Systems Engineer
Responsibilities:
- Senior High Performance Computing Systems team member; Systems Administrator and member of a semi-permanent architecture focus group responsible for the Research and Development for new and existing projects.
Confidential
UNIX Systems Engineer
Responsibilities:
- UNIX Systems team member jointly responsible for all aspects of daily operations of a large, highly managed 7x24 UNIX environment covering over 300 high-end, mid-range and entry level systems.
- Daily Support includes managing resources, maintenance and troubleshooting activities affecting of a range of database, web, and application servers specific to business units.
Confidential
Contractor, Network Engineer
Responsibilities:
- Responsible for the day-to-day operations of the Verizon Fraud Prevention Center's Sun UNIX and Local/Wide-area networks.
- Provided UNIX system engineering, support, and network administration, and sought out and implemented technological and process improvements.
Confidential
Senior System Network Engineer
Responsibilities:
- System and Network engineer providing overall network operations: installation, configuration, maintenance and security, Windows 2000/NT4 domain, Cisco network gear, and laboratory systems.
- Engineered innovative and value-added systems and functionality while employed here.
Confidential
UNIX System Administrator
Responsibilities:
- Provided advanced Sun Unix, Linux and Windows systems development, integration and operations for a specialized Application Service Provider and Java software engineering environment.
Confidential
Manager Information Systems
Responsibilities:
- Managed all the county Fire Department's IS/IT issues, resources, and staff. Provided advanced Sun Unix, Linux, Novell, and Windows systems integration and management in an emergency-preparedness setting.
